  • The study was applied to context window sizes and weighting method to obtain the best performance of word sense disambiguation using support vector machine. The context window sizes were used to a 3-word, sentence, 50-bytes, and document window around the targeted word. The weighting methods were used to Binary, Term Frequency(TF), TF ${\times}$ Inverse Document Frequency(IDF), and Log TF ${\times}$ IDF. As a result, the performance of 50-bytes in the context window size was best. The Binary weighting method showed the best performance.

  • The useful method for determining parameters of weighting functions used to design the $H_{\infty}$ current controller for attenuating the current ripple due to saliencies which SPMSM(Surface Permanent Magnet Synchronous Motor) also incorporates is described. To analyze the effect, the current ripple due to the structural and the saturation saliencies, the SPMSM model with nonlinear inductance function depending on the two independent variables, rotor position and stator current is simulated. After analysis, parameters of the weighting functions for $H_{\infty}$ current controller is selected to satisfy the robust stability, robust performance and specific performance in time and frequency domain by using the PSO(Particle Swarm Optimization) algorithm in the linear SPMSM model. Especially, the robust performance is proved that the selected weighting functions play a role in reducing the current ripple caused by the saliencies of SPMSM at the desired frequency range by the simple experiment.

  • Previous studies have established a role for cognitive differences in explaining variability in speech processing across individuals. In the case of perceptual cue weighting in the context of a sound change, studies have produced conflicting results regarding the relationship between executive function and the use of redundant cues. The current study aimed to explore this relationship in acoustic cue weighting during speech production. Forty-one Korean-speaking children read a list of stop-initial words and completed two tests that assess executive function, i.e., Dimensional Change Card Sorting (DCCS) and digit n-back. Voice onset time (VOT) and fundamental frequency (F0) were measured in each word, and analyses were carried out to determine the extent to which children's executive function predicted their use of both informative and less informative cues to the three pairs comprising the Korean three-way stop laryngeal contrast. No evidence was found for a relationship between cognitive ability and acoustic cue weighting in production, which is at odds with previous, albeit conflicting, results for speech perception. While this result may be due to the lack of task demands in the production task used here, it nevertheless expands the empirical ground upon which future work in this area may proceed.

  • Topology optimization is applied to determine the layout of a structure whose eigenfrequency coincides with a specified frequency. The topology optimization problem is formulated to minimize the difference between the structural frequency and a given frequency using the homogenization method and the modified optimality criteria method. It turns out that the value of a weighting factor in the updating scheme plays an important role to achieve both a suitable speed and a stable convergence of an algorithm. Unlike a constant weighting factor in previous works, it is suggested that a weight factor is varied during the iteration to control the amount of the frequency change. To substantiate the proposed approach two-dimensional structural design problems are presented and the resulted topology layouts for the specified eigenfrequency are compared to layouts for maximizing the corresponding eigenfrequency.

  • In cellular OFDMA(Orthogonal Frequency Division Multiple Access) systems, each subcarrier may suffer from different amount of interferences from neighbor cells. Suppose that it is possible to accurately estimate inter-cell interferences for each subcarrier, the performance can be considerably improved by applying SINR(Signal to Interference and Noise Ratio) weighting. This paper proposes an inter-cell interference estimation method for cellular OFDMA systems. The proposed method extracts amounts of noise and interferencesby eliminating the channel variation effects of pilot symbols caused by frequency offset, timing offset mobile velocity, and delay spread.

  • Power converters produce a vast range of harmonics, subharmonics and interharmonics. Harmonics analyzing tools based on the Fast Fourier Transform (FFT) assume that only harmonics are present and the periodicity intervals are fixed, while these periodicity intervals are variable and long in the presence of interharmonics. Using FFT may lead to invalid and undesired results due to the above mentioned issues. They can also lead to problems such as frequency blending, spectral leakage and the picket-fence effect. In this paper, the group-harmonic weighting (GHW) approach has been presented to identify the interharmonics in a power system. Afterwards, a modified GHW has been introduced to calculate the proper bandwidth for analyzing the various values of interharmonics. Modifying this method leads to more precise results in the FFT of a waveform containing inter harmonics especially in power systems with a fundamental frequency drift or frequency interference. Numerical simulations have been performed to prove the efficiency of the presented algorithm in interharmonics detection and to increase the accuracy of the FFT and the GWH methods.

  • This paper proposes a novel bit allocation algorithm for H.264 scalable extension(SE) based on a human visual system (HVS) to improve the coding efficiency. The proposed algorithm is consist of two stages: visual weighting model and visual weighting-based bit allocation algorithm. In the first stage, the visual weighting for each macroblock (MB) is analyzed according to the region of interests. Then the adaptation of the visual weighting into the bit allocation routine for each quality layer is performed for improving the visual quality. In the simulation results, it is observed that the proposed scheme can improve the subjective and objective video quality in the same bit rate, compared to the previous scalable video coding in H.264.

  • In this paper, surface acoustic wave(SAW) bandpass filters using slanted finger interdigital electrode transducers(IDTs) are investigated. The slanted finger IDTs are used to design SAW filters with good shape factor, a flat passband, and good out-of-band rejection characteristic. For the filter design, input-output IDT structure was simulated with modified impulse model; uniform-withdrawal weighting IDTs, withdrawal-withdrawal weighting IDTs. SAW filters of uniform-withdrawal weighting IDTs structure were designed and fabricated on $128^{\circ}LiNbO_3$ piezoelectric substrates. Implemented SAW filter has a fractional bandwidth of 30%, center frequency of 70MHz and shape factor of $1.12\pm0.01$.

  • The previously developed control design methodology, EALQR(Eigenstructure Assignment/LQR), has better performance than that of conventional LQR or eigen-structure assignment. But it has a constraint for the weigting matrix in LQR, that is the weighting matrix could be indefinite for high-order systems. In this paper, the effects of the indefinite weighting matrix in EALQR on the Sequency domain properties are analyzed. The robustness criterion and quantitative frequency domain properties are also presented. Finally, the frequency do-main properties of EALQR has been analyzed by applying to a flight control system design example.
